If you fall from grace, you
do something that results in a loss of respect and support, especially among
those who influence your life or career.
to relapse into sin or disfavor.
to lose favor; be discredited
# The company's
vice-president was expected to take over
the company until he fell from grace after being arrested for stealing company funds.
# It's been sad watching so many athletes fall from grace and have their records deleted from
the record books for taking performance-enhancing drugs like steroids.
# He fell from grace when the boss found out he had lied.
